Price reduced to $1.5 million - Avocado Orchard Ready for Your Next Harvest!

Avocado Orchard with Infrastructure in Place – Now $1.5 Million
Located only 20 minutes from Bundaberg.

A rare chance to secure a fully established avocado enterprise at a reduced price. The 2025 crop has just been harvested, proving the orchard’s productivity; with the 2021-planted trees maturing, yields are forecast to climb sharply over the next two seasons. All major capital expenditure has been completed – step straight in and focus on production, marketing and growth.

Key Features
Tree Count: 2,300 total – 715 Shepard (early) & 1,420 Hass (mid/late)
Land: 70 ac (≈28 ha) freehold – 50 ac under orchard, 20 ac fallow
Soils & Topography: Red volcanic, gentle slope for natural drainage
Water Security: 45 ML SunWater allocation, spring-fed dam, additional 10 ML dam, domestic bore
Irrigation: Netafim sprinkler system ($120 K), 22 kW pump, variable-speed drive, telemetry valves
Housing: 5 bed, 2 bath Queenslander with wrap-around verandah – ideal for renovation or relocation/subdivision (STCA)
Infrastructure: Machinery shed, workshop, chemical fill point, exclusion fencing to road front, all paddocks fenced
Location: 20 min Bundaberg CBD, 4 hrs Brisbane; sealed-road frontage for easy freight

Production & Income
2025 harvest: strong pack-out across both varieties, demonstrating orchard health and market demand.

Yield potential: trees entering peak productive years; conservative projections indicate rising tray counts and revenue through 2027.

Expansion: spare 20 ac offers scope for additional plantings, nursery blocks, cattle spelling or ag-tourism diversification.
